EASY OVEN ROASTED VEGETABLES RECIPE

An easy and delicious recipe of how to make oven roasted vegetables! Ready for a healthy veggie dish?! This one is super jummie in wintertime when it’s cold out and you’re in need of good food! It serves as a main or side dish with a nice piece of meat or fish! Munch up!

== INGREDIENTS ==

– 1 parsnip (€1.75~.1 for 1 parsnip)
– 3 potatoes (€0.99~.2 for 5kg)
– 1 carrot (€0.18~.22 for 150 grams)
– 1 broccoli (€0.70~.91 for 1 broccoli)
– 1 onion (€0.19~.25 for +/- 150gr.)
– Thyme (€0.99~.3 per pot of 6 gr.)
– Olive oil
– Pepper
– Salt

== RECIPE ==

1. Make sure you washed all of your veggies, even if you’ll remove the skin later!
2. Start off bij chopping up the potatoes into rough pieces
3. Do the same for the carrot and the broccoli
4. Peel the onion and the parsnip and chop them up aswell
5. Make sure all of your pieces are about the same size
6. Take a baking tray covered with baking paper and spread the veggies on there
7. Cover them with olive oil
8. Season with pepper, salt and thyme
9. Then mix them up untill everything is coated with olive oil and seasoning
10. Place the tray in he oven fora bout 30 minutes at 200°C.
11. And they’re done!!
